Overview
The apple orientation machine is an essential piece of equipment in modern fruit packing lines. It automates the process of aligning apples uniformly, which is crucial for efficient packaging and processing. By replacing manual labor, this machine significantly reduces labor costs and increases productivity. These machines are designed to handle large volumes of apples, making them ideal for commercial orchards and packing facilities. They are often integrated into larger automated systems, working in tandem with sorting and grading machines to streamline the entire packing process.
Structure and Working Principle
An apple orientation machine typically consists of a conveyor belt, alignment mechanisms, and sensors. The conveyor belt transports apples to the alignment area, where sensors detect their position. The alignment mechanisms then adjust the apples to a uniform orientation. The working principle involves a combination of mechanical and electronic components. Sensors identify the stem or calyx end of the apple, and the machine rotates or adjusts the fruit accordingly. This ensures that all apples are presented consistently, which is vital for automated packaging systems.

Maintenance and Precautions
Regular maintenance is essential to keep an apple orientation machine functioning optimally. This includes cleaning the machine to remove fruit residues and inspecting mechanical parts for wear and tear. Lubrication of moving parts may also be necessary to prevent friction-related damage. Precautions include ensuring that the machine is used within its specified capacity to avoid overloading. Operators should also be trained to handle the machine properly to minimize the risk of accidents or malfunctions. Periodic checks by a qualified technician can help identify potential issues before they escalate.
